I am a sociologist, psychologist and philosopher. I am an Associate Professor at the Department of Social Sciences, University of Gdansk. My research interests are focused on gender studies, sociology of the body, social situation of disadvantaged and vulnerable populations. My experience with international exchange programs includes NAWA Bekker Program (State University of New York at Stony Brook, USA, 2019-2020); Chair in Transgender Studies Research Fellowship (University of Victoria, Canada, 2018); Fulbright Foundation Senior Award (State University of New York at Stony Brook, USA, 2016-2017); Kosciuszko Foundation Fellowship (State University of New York at Stony Brook, USA, 2013); Bednarowski Trust Fellowship (University of Aberdeen, Scotland, 2011); Deutscher Akademischer Austauschdienst Scholarship (Albert-Ludwigs-Universität Freiburg im Breisgau, Germany, 2003).
